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0677653706 7334333 466519511 03211
61790533850 1451
61790533850 1451
99239460482 36604027181 3979 837
All about undefined
Interested in learning more?
61790533850 1451
99239460482 36604027181 3979 837
See more
2082359 55221213948
9231 780785330 36 193 700
See more
81453694 162965 039
472427 279698404 2981298
See more